WordPress.com in 2026: The Ultimate Blogger’s Tool or an Outdated Builder?

WordPress.com is a hosted website builder that excels at blogging and content management. Its world-class editor and content organization tools make it ideal for writers and content-heavy sites.

However, the platform is less flexible for visual design compared to competitors like Wix and Squarespace. Its page builder can feel rigid, and full functionality, including access to essential plugins, is locked behind expensive plans.

In conclusion, WordPress.com is unmatched for bloggers, but users who prioritize intricate visual design with a drag-and-drop experience may find alternatives more suitable.

Wix vs. Squarespace: The Ultimate Guide to Choosing Your Website Builder

Wix and Squarespace are top website builders for founders. The key difference is their design approach: Wix offers a flexible drag-and-drop editor for total creative freedom, while Squarespace uses a structured, section-based editor that guarantees a polished, professional look.

For business needs, choose Wix if you require a powerful, scalable e-commerce store or an integrated booking system. Choose Squarespace for a simpler online boutique or a visually stunning portfolio website. Your decision depends on prioritizing creative control and advanced features (Wix) versus a curated, elegant design (Squarespace).

With ChatGPT showing ads, GEO becomes the new reputation game

As AI like ChatGPT introduces ads, a new strategy called Generative Engine Optimization (GEO) is becoming crucial. Unlike SEO, which targets search engine rankings, GEO focuses on making your brand a trusted, foundational source for AI models. The goal is to be cited directly in AI-generated answers. This is achieved by creating content that is understandable, trustworthy, and authoritative. The article concludes that while ads buy temporary visibility, GEO builds lasting credibility and secures a brand’s relevance in an AI-driven future by earning the AI’s trust.
